RFT Type

Open Tenders - An invitation to tender by public advertisement with no restriction placed on who may tender. Tenderers will normally be required to demonstrate in their tender that they have the necessary skills, resources, experience, financial capacity, and in some cases licences, accreditations, etc., to fulfil the tender requirements.

Conditions for Participation

Council may refuse to consider any Tender which does not meet the Mandatory Criteria.

The Mandatory Criteria are:

The Tenderer and any nominated subcontractor(s) must not be bankrupt or insolvent.

Tenderers must provide details of instances where, within five (5) years prior to submitting their Tender, they have been found guilty of breaching any Act or Regulation, including but not limited to:

 

·           Workplace Relations Act 1996 (Cth)

 

·           Industrial Relations Act 1996 (NSW)

 

·           Work Health & Safety Act 2011 (NSW) and/or its predecessor Occupational Health & Safety Act 2000 (NSW)

 

·           Workplace Injury Management & Workers Compensation Act 1998 (NSW)

 

·           Equal Opportunity for Women in the Workplace Act 1999

 

·           Disability Discrimination Act 1992 (Cth)

 

·           Human Rights (Sexual Conduct) Act 1994 (Cth)

 

·           Racial Discrimination Act 1975 (Cth)

 

·           Sex Discrimination Act 1984 (Cth)

 

·           Age Discrimination Act 2004 (Cth)

 

·           Anti-Discrimination Act 1977 (NSW)

 

·           Disability Services Act 1986 (Cth)

 

·           Fair Work Act 2009 (Cth)

 

·           Crimes Act 1914 (Cth)

 

·           Criminal Code Act 1995 (Cth)

All Tenderers must supply evidence of the insurances required under the Contract.

All Tenderers must comply with the NSW Government Code of Practice for Procurement (Code) that is current at the date of issue of this Request for Tender.   The ability of a Tenderer to demonstrate compliance with the Code is an essential condition of these Conditions.
